SearchIndex interface
A keresési index definícióját jelöli, amely egy index mezőit és keresési viselkedését ismerteti.
Tulajdonságok
analyzers | Az index elemzői. |
char |
Az index karakterszűrői. |
cors |
Az index eltérő eredetű erőforrás-megosztásának (CORS) szabályozására szolgáló beállítások. |
default |
A használni kívánt pontozási profil neve, ha nincs megadva a lekérdezésben. Ha ez a tulajdonság nincs beállítva, és nincs megadva pontozási profil a lekérdezésben, akkor a rendszer az alapértelmezett pontozást (tf-idf) használja. |
encryption |
Az Azure Key Vault-ben létrehozott titkosítási kulcs leírása. Ez a kulcs további titkosítási szintet biztosít az inaktív adatok számára, ha teljes körű biztosítékot szeretne kapni arról, hogy senki, még a Microsoft sem tudja visszafejteni az adatokat Azure Cognitive Search. Miután titkosította az adatokat, az mindig titkosítva marad. Azure Cognitive Search figyelmen kívül hagyja a tulajdonság null értékűre beállítására tett kísérleteket. Ezt a tulajdonságot szükség szerint módosíthatja, ha el szeretné forgatni a titkosítási kulcsot; Az adatokra nem lesz hatással. Az ügyfél által felügyelt kulcsokkal történő titkosítás nem érhető el az ingyenes keresési szolgáltatásokhoz, és csak a 2019. január 1-jén vagy azt követően létrehozott fizetős szolgáltatásokhoz érhető el. |
etag | Az index ETagje. |
fields | Az index mezői. |
name | Az index neve. |
scoring |
Az index pontozási profiljai. |
semantic |
Olyan keresési index paramétereit határozza meg, amelyek befolyásolják a szemantikai képességeket. |
similarity | A keresési lekérdezésnek megfelelő dokumentumok pontozásához és rangsorolásához használandó hasonlósági algoritmus típusa. A hasonlósági algoritmus csak az index létrehozásakor határozható meg, és nem módosítható a meglévő indexeken. Ha null, a Rendszer a ClassicSimilarity algoritmust használja. |
suggesters | Az index javaslattevői. |
token |
Az index jogkivonat-szűrői. |
tokenizers | Az index jogkivonat-szabályzói. |
vector |
A vektorkereséshez kapcsolódó konfigurációs beállításokat tartalmaz. |
Tulajdonság adatai
analyzers
charFilters
corsOptions
Az index eltérő eredetű erőforrás-megosztásának (CORS) szabályozására szolgáló beállítások.
corsOptions?: CorsOptions
Tulajdonság értéke
defaultScoringProfile
A használni kívánt pontozási profil neve, ha nincs megadva a lekérdezésben. Ha ez a tulajdonság nincs beállítva, és nincs megadva pontozási profil a lekérdezésben, akkor a rendszer az alapértelmezett pontozást (tf-idf) használja.
defaultScoringProfile?: string
Tulajdonság értéke
string
encryptionKey
Az Azure Key Vault-ben létrehozott titkosítási kulcs leírása. Ez a kulcs további titkosítási szintet biztosít az inaktív adatok számára, ha teljes körű biztosítékot szeretne kapni arról, hogy senki, még a Microsoft sem tudja visszafejteni az adatokat Azure Cognitive Search. Miután titkosította az adatokat, az mindig titkosítva marad. Azure Cognitive Search figyelmen kívül hagyja a tulajdonság null értékűre beállítására tett kísérleteket. Ezt a tulajdonságot szükség szerint módosíthatja, ha el szeretné forgatni a titkosítási kulcsot; Az adatokra nem lesz hatással. Az ügyfél által felügyelt kulcsokkal történő titkosítás nem érhető el az ingyenes keresési szolgáltatásokhoz, és csak a 2019. január 1-jén vagy azt követően létrehozott fizetős szolgáltatásokhoz érhető el.
encryptionKey?: SearchResourceEncryptionKey
Tulajdonság értéke
etag
Az index ETagje.
etag?: string
Tulajdonság értéke
string
fields
name
Az index neve.
name: string
Tulajdonság értéke
string
scoringProfiles
Az index pontozási profiljai.
scoringProfiles?: ScoringProfile[]
Tulajdonság értéke
semanticSearch
Olyan keresési index paramétereit határozza meg, amelyek befolyásolják a szemantikai képességeket.
semanticSearch?: SemanticSearch
Tulajdonság értéke
similarity
A keresési lekérdezésnek megfelelő dokumentumok pontozásához és rangsorolásához használandó hasonlósági algoritmus típusa. A hasonlósági algoritmus csak az index létrehozásakor határozható meg, és nem módosítható a meglévő indexeken. Ha null, a Rendszer a ClassicSimilarity algoritmust használja.
similarity?: SimilarityAlgorithm
Tulajdonság értéke
suggesters
tokenFilters
tokenizers
Az index jogkivonat-szabályzói.
tokenizers?: LexicalTokenizer[]
Tulajdonság értéke
vectorSearch
A vektorkereséshez kapcsolódó konfigurációs beállításokat tartalmaz.
vectorSearch?: VectorSearch